캐시 데이터 삭제: 스마트폰 캐시 데이터 삭제, 주기적으로 안 하면 해킹 위험 있다?

앱을 열거나 웹사이트를 방문할 때마다 스마트폰은 다음 접속을 더 빠르게 하려고 이미지, 스크립트, 임시 파일을 ‘캐시’에 저장합니다. 덕분에 속도는 빨라지지만, 오래 방치된 캐시는 저장공간을 잡아먹고 오류를 부르며 때로는 민감한 단서들을 남깁니다.

그래서 “캐시를 안 지우면 해킹된다”는 말이 돌곤 하죠. 사실은 조금 더 섬세한 해석이 필요합니다. 캐시 자체가 곧바로 해킹을 일으키지는 않지만, 관리되지 않은 캐시는 공격자가 노릴 수 있는 정보 찌꺼기나 취약한 설정을 오래 유지시킬 수 있습니다. 이 글에서는 캐시의 원리부터 안전한 삭제 방법, 주기까지 한 번에 정리합니다.

캐시 데이터, 정확히 무엇이고 왜 생길까?

캐시는 자주 쓰는 데이터를 임시로 저장해 다음에 더 빠르게 불러오려는 구조입니다. 앱·브라우저가 이미지를 다시 받지 않고 내부 저장소에서 꺼내 쓰면 지연이 줄고, 데이터 사용량도 줄어듭니다. 다만 캐시는 ‘임시’라는 특성상 쌓였다가 덮어쓰는 순환 구조를 가지며, 콘텐츠가 바뀌면 오래된 캐시가 충돌을 일으키기도 합니다. 캐시가 잘 작동하면 체감 속도가 올라가지만, 너무 불어나면 저장공간 압박과 앱 오류의 원인이 됩니다.

캐시를 지우지 않으면 해킹 위험이 커질까?

요점부터 말하면, 캐시를 지우지 않는 행위만으로 해킹이 자동으로 발생하는 것은 아닙니다. 다만 다음과 같은 ‘보안·프라이버시 리스크’는 커질 수 있습니다.

1) 캐시에 남은 단서(예: 세션 흔적·자격증명 파편)

공격자는 기기에 침투했을 때 먼저 ‘남아 있는 것들’을 살핍니다. 브라우저·앱 캐시에 남은 토큰 파편, 자동로그인 관련 파일, 이전 리소스 등이 그 단서가 될 수 있습니다. 특히 캐시 정책이 느슨하거나 만료가 길면 민감 정보가 더 오래 남습니다.

2) 캐시 오염(포이즈닝)·오류 지속

오염된 캐시가 한 번 들어오면, 새로고침을 해도 그 오류 상태가 계속 재사용되며 악성 리소스를 불러오게 만들 수 있습니다. 또한 오래된 캐시는 패치된 최신 리소스 대신 취약한 구버전을 계속 불러와 노출을 연장시킬 수 있습니다.

3) 공용 기기·공용 네트워크 사용 시 노출 위험

도서관·PC방처럼 여러 사람이 쓰는 환경에서는 캐시에 남은 정보가 다음 사용자에게 노출될 수 있습니다. 스마트폰도 공용 와이파이에서 받은 리소스가 캐시에 남아 추후 추적 단서가 될 수 있으므로 정기적인 정리가 이점이 있습니다.

정리하면, 캐시 미삭제 = 즉시 해킹 은 성립하지 않지만, 캐시 축적은 공격 표면을 넓히거나 문제 상태를 오래 유지시킬 수 있으므로 정기 삭제가 권장됩니다.

안드로이드/아이폰: 안전하게 캐시 지우는 법

안드로이드 브라우저(Chrome) 캐시

Chrome 오른쪽 상단 점 3개 → 설정 → 개인정보 보호 → 인터넷 사용 기록 삭제 → 기간(최근 15분~전체 기간) 선택 → 캐시된 이미지 및 파일 체크 → 삭제. 검색기록·쿠키·비밀번호까지 지우면 자동로그인이 해제될 수 있으니 항목을 선택적으로 고르세요.

안드로이드 앱 캐시

설정 → 앱 → 대상 앱 → 저장공간 및 캐시 → 캐시 삭제. 앱 오류(강제 종료·로딩 지연)가 잦다면 캐시 삭제만으로 개선되는 경우가 많습니다. 단, 데이터 삭제는 로그아웃·초기화까지 발생하므로 주의하세요.

iPhone(Safari) 캐시

설정 → Safari → 방문 기록 및 웹사이트 데이터 지우기. 일부 앱 캐시는 iOS 특성상 개별 초기화가 제한적이어서, ‘미사용 앱 자동 앱 오프로드’ 기능을 활용해 저장공간을 확보하는 방식도 고려합니다. 앱 내 제공하는 캐시 정리 옵션이 있으면 우선 사용하세요.

항목안드로이드iOS
브라우저 캐시 정리Chrome 설정 → 인터넷 사용 기록 삭제 → ‘캐시된 이미지 및 파일’ 선택설정 → Safari → 방문 기록 및 웹사이트 데이터 지우기
앱 캐시 정리설정 → 앱 → 저장공간 및 캐시 → ‘캐시 삭제’앱별 옵션 제한적(앱 자체 옵션 또는 오프로드 활용)
주의사항‘데이터 삭제’는 앱 초기화·로그아웃 발생오프로드는 문서·데이터 유지, 앱 재설치 필요

언제 ‘캐시’가 아니라 ‘앱 데이터’를 지워야 할까

캐시는 임시 파일 영역이고, 앱 데이터는 로그인 상태·설정·오프라인 콘텐츠 등 핵심 사용자 정보를 포함합니다. 다음 경우에는 ‘앱 데이터’ 삭제를 검토할 수 있습니다.

  • 앱이 반복적으로 강제 종료되거나 실행조차 되지 않을 때
  • 로그인이 꼬였거나 동기화가 오랫동안 진행되지 않을 때
  • 오프라인 저장 데이터가 손상돼 복구가 필요할 때

단, 데이터 삭제는 앱이 ‘처음 상태’로 돌아가므로, 로그인 정보·다운로드 콘텐츠를 다시 준비해야 합니다.

구분캐시 삭제앱 데이터 삭제
영향 범위임시 파일만 제거(속도·공간 회복)로그인·설정 포함 전체 초기화
권장 상황앱이 느릴 때, 리소스 충돌·로딩 지연치명적 오류·로그인 꼬임·데이터 손상
주의사항초기 로딩이 잠시 느려질 수 있음재로그인·콘텐츠 재다운로드 필요

보안 체크리스트와 권장 주기

권장 주기(일반 사용자 기준)

브라우저 캐시: 2~4주에 한 번. 금융·쇼핑 등 민감 서비스 사용이 잦으면 1~2주 주기로 당겨도 좋습니다. 앱 캐시: 저장공간 압박·오류 체감 시 수시로. 공용 네트워크 사용 직후에는 한 번 더 정리하면 안전 여유가 생깁니다.

체크리스트

  • 민감 업무(금융·의료·회사 계정) 사용 후에는 브라우저 캐시와 사이트 데이터 일부를 선별 삭제
  • 비밀번호 저장·자동완성은 신뢰 기기에서만 사용, 생체인증·PIN 잠금 활성화
  • 모바일 보안 앱으로 악성 앱·링크 스캔, 운영체제·앱은 항상 최신 업데이트 유지
  • 공용 와이파이 사용 시 VPN 고려, 사용 후 브라우저 기록·캐시 점검

정리: 빠른 속도 vs. 안전, 균형 잡는 법

캐시는 스마트폰 경험을 빠르게 만들어주는 필수 요소지만, 오래된 캐시나 취약한 설정은 문제를 ‘오래 붙잡아두는’ 매개가 될 수 있습니다. 따라서 정기적인 캐시 정리는 성능 관리뿐 아니라 프라이버시 보호에도 도움이 됩니다.

다만 캐시 미삭제 자체가 곧바로 해킹으로 이어진다고 단정하기보다는, 업데이트·앱 권한 관리·의심 링크 차단 같은 기본 보안 위생과 함께 캐시를 선택적으로 정리하는 접근이 가장 현실적입니다. 오늘 5분만 시간을 내서, 브라우저와 자주 쓰는 앱의 캐시를 한 번 정리해 보세요. 필요하다면 다음 접속 때 자동으로 최신 리소스가 다시 채워집니다.

엑셀 VLOOKUP 함수 사용법과 실무 예제 3가지 (칼퇴를 부르는 꿀팁)

오래 쓰는 노트북을 만드는 가장 현실적인 관리법

 

답글 남기기

이메일 주소는 공개되지 않습니다. 필수 필드는 *로 표시됩니다